Acid reflux disease is a condition that often results when a valve located at the end of the esophagus malfunctions. When this valve relaxes inappropriately, it may allow stomach acid to splash up and irritate the lining of the esophagus, creating the sensation called heartburn, and other uncomfortable symptoms. Frequent, persistent heartburn is the primary symptom associated with acid reflux disease or GERD.
